Censof eyes 20 pct revenue rise this year

KUALA LUMPUR: Investment holding company Censof Holdings Bhd (Censof Holdings), which chalked up a revenue of RM44.8 million last year, expects to increase revenue by 20 per cent for the financial year ending Dec 31, 2013, driven by its ongoing and existing projects.

Group managing director Datuk Samsul Husin said the company had secured multiple projects such as Outcome-Based Budgeting from the Ministry of Finance and from the Social Security Organisation (Perkeso) worth RM22.5 million and RM33.08 million respectively.

“We are confident of achieving a better performance this year based on market developments and business trends,” he told reporters after the company’s fifth annual general meeting here yesterday.

Last year the company, which provides and develops business solutions as well as online payment solutions, surpassed the 2011 revenue of RM43.43 million by 3.3 per cent.

Apart from these projects, the group has also clinched a contract from the Inland Revenue Board (LHDN) worth a total of RM5.6 million for the maintenance of SAGA Century and its related hardware.

Samsul said other than these big projects, the company is also keen on undertaking smaller contracts to help sustain its financial performance.

Asked on its plan to expand into other regions, Samsul said the company is always on the lookout for joint ventures and acqusitions as this year its subsidiary Century Software Sdn Bhd has signed an MoU with Estemarat Service Limited Liability Co to explore business opportunities in the United Arab Emirates, Middle East and Africa.

“As we are looking forward to regional and international expansion, we expect our Malaysia market to contribute more to the group as our majority clients are Malaysian companies,” he said.

Censof Holdings to date has 80 clients in Malaysia both from the private and government sectors. — Bernama
